ORNATE STYLE
I had to use Ornate Style Stamp Set for my card, although I did use completely different colors than what is in the Garden Suite AND I only used a partial piece of the large flower bundle. I love these soft spring colors.
Stampin’ Details:
- The base is 4-1/4 x 11 Highland Heather cardstock, scored at 5-1/2 and folded.
- A 4 x 5-1/4 layer of Whisper White was added on top.
- A 1-3/4 x 3 piece of pink polka dot Best Dressed Designer Paper was added to the front left side, with a 2 x 3-1/4 floral Best Dressed DSP added over top of it. Then a 1/2 x 4-1/2 piece of Old Olive polka dot Best Dressed DSP over it! Three layers of DSP!
- The Highland Heather cardstock was cut with the Scallop Layering Circle die.
- The floral bundle from Ornate Style stamp set was stamped with Memento Black Ink on Whisper White, then cut a portion with the Layering Circle Die. It was colored with Light & Dark Highland Heather, Light & Dark Old Olive, Light Petal Pink and Light & Dark Daffodil Delight Stampin’ Blends. TIP: Cut the circle before you color to save a little time and effort!
- Pop up the circles on the front with Stampin’ Dimensionals.
- Stamp You’re Amazing from Ornate Thanks stamp set with Gorgeous Grape Ink on the Whisper White layer.
- Add a purple Glitter Enamel Dot to the background above the greeting.
